Lecture Lounge provides approachable lectures on a variety of topics from Triangle professors, researchers, business leaders, artists, and community members. In particular, we work to support adjunct professors, lecturers, postdocs, and other community members who may not always receive recognition for their work.

What Does an Event Look Like?
Its simple! First 30 minutes people get checked in, grab some food and drink, and mingle. The lecturer will then begin and will present for about an hour. We then wrap up with a 15 minute audience Q&A.

How Does This Support the Community?
Lecturers are given a dedicated percentage of the proceeds. We focus on bringing out adjuncts, researchers, artists, and others who don't always receive full recognition and valuation for their work.
